The Connection Between Speed and Client Acquisition

When potential clients search for legal services, they expect immediate access to information. Research shows that visitors abandon websites that take longer than three seconds to load. For legal professionals, this means losing qualified leads before they even have a chance to showcase their expertise.

Website loading speed directly influences conversion rates through several mechanisms:

  • Immediate bounce reduction: Faster-loading pages keep visitors engaged longer
  • Enhanced user experience: Quick access to information builds trust with potential clients
  • Mobile responsiveness: Many clients search for legal services on mobile devices, where speed is paramount
  • Professional credibility: A fast website reflects efficiency and attention to detail

Google Ranking and SEO Performance

Search engines prioritise websites that deliver superior user experiences. Google's algorithm considers page speed as a ranking factor, meaning slow-loading legal websites receive lower visibility in search results. This creates a compounding effect where poor website performance leads to:

  1. Reduced organic search visibility
  2. Fewer potential client discoveries
  3. Decreased lead generation opportunities
  4. Lower overall practice growth

SEO-optimised websites that load quickly tend to rank higher for relevant legal keywords, attracting more qualified prospects actively seeking legal representation.

Technical Factors Affecting Legal Website Performance

Several elements contribute to website loading speed that legal professionals should consider during website development:

Image Optimisation: High-resolution photos and graphics can significantly slow loading times. Professional website design requires balancing visual appeal with performance optimisation.

Content Management Systems: The underlying website builder platform affects overall performance. Some systems are inherently faster and more suitable for professional service providers.

Server Response Times: Quality hosting infrastructure ensures reliable performance, particularly during peak traffic periods when potential clients are most likely to visit.

Code Efficiency: Clean, streamlined code reduces loading times and improves overall website functionality.

Measuring Website Performance Impact

Legal professionals should monitor key performance indicators to understand how website speed affects their practice growth:

  • Time spent on site by visitors
  • Contact form completion rates
  • Phone call inquiries generated
  • Consultation booking conversions
  • Search engine ranking positions

Regular website management includes monitoring these metrics and making adjustments to maintain optimal performance.
